I don't really know if it matters between itr and dc. I have a DC 4-2-1 one-piece header on my gs-r and I am very happy with it. I didnt baseline it, but the difference was obvious, not to mention weight reduction.

I think integrasedan is right about the header formation. 4-1 will give more benefit at higer rmp. If you are just daily driving best bet is 4-2-1. if you drive track a lot where you can spend time at high revs the 4-1 might be better for you.
The one piece headers look better, but can be a hastle to get in if you are going DIY, alone in your driveway.

Also - you should note that 4-1 headers tend to have less clearance, and if you pinch/dent the bottom 2 pipes going over a speed bump, you'd be better off putting the stock ones back on.

ITR is a better header, it frees up more power than the DC, but DC's are ok. I have a one piece DC 4-2-1 and it is ok. I want a itr though so I can put the heat sheild back on! Also the ITR won't fit an ls. There is more of a port on the itr head than on ls (they come with a pretty shitty port) so the tubes are made for a bigger port than the ls has.
